these one was such a big surprise! I was not expecting to enjoy this book much but I absolutely loved it! 
it's a bit of a different set up when compared to the other ones in the series because neither character has been there from the beginning of beginnings and they have no shared history in the past, unlike the other couples. so the relationship would all have to be built and developed on page for the reader to see and believe in it, root for them. 
I don't it was that well done, but I did enjoy what I read and I believe that it does give the couple its credibility. I really enjoyed how the author went down certain roots and how she explored (even though very superficially) some aspects and new kinks. the way they ended up being connected was actually pretty believable and although its a very bad reason and even worse experience, I enjoyed how it reflected in the characters and shaped them. 
I think this is definitely one of my favorite books from this series and I really was not expecting it.
